折腾:
【记录】crifan.com再次网站搬家从腾讯云香港到国外服务器
期间,已经到Vultr的CentOS7中安装好了OneinStack了。
也已经把文件上传到Vultr中了:
上传的方式,考虑用ssh方式用ftp登录
突然发现搞错了,应该选SFTP
上传速度还行:1MB/s左右
同时也去上传book的7z
book.crifan.com_allFiles_20190510.7z
接着去:
【已解决】Vultr中更新和配置crifan.com的虚拟主机和域名
那就可以去把之前备份的文件解压缩过去了
[root@crifan www.crifan.com]# rm -rf index.html [root@crifan www.crifan.com]# mv ../default/www.crifan.com_allFiles_20190509.7z . [root@crifan www.crifan.com]# ll total 3716420 -rw-r--r-- 1 root root 3805609984 May 23 21:00 www.crifan.com_allFiles_20190509.7z [root@crifan www.crifan.com]# ll -lh total 3.6G -rw-r--r-- 1 root root 3.6G May 23 21:00 www.crifan.com_allFiles_20190509.7z
突然发现,是用sftp上传,还没传完毕
且正常上传。
感觉估计内部会有影响
所以,再中断上传:
移动回去:
[root@crifan www.crifan.com]# ll ../default/ total 830164 -rw-r--r-- 1 root root 849449340 May 23 20:08 book.crifan.com_allFiles_20190510.7z -rw-r--r-- 1 www www 17832 May 9 22:15 index.html -rw-r--r-- 1 www www 20178 May 9 22:15 ocp.php -rw-r--r-- 1 www www 19 May 9 22:15 phpinfo.php drwxr-xr-x 15 www www 4096 May 10 16:48 phpMyAdmin -rw-r--r-- 1 www www 581517 May 9 22:15 xprober.php [root@crifan www.crifan.com]# mv www.crifan.com_allFiles_20190509.7z ../default/ [root@crifan www.crifan.com]# ll -lh ../default/ total 4.4G -rw-r--r-- 1 root root 811M May 23 20:08 book.crifan.com_allFiles_20190510.7z -rw-r--r-- 1 www www 18K May 9 22:15 index.html -rw-r--r-- 1 www www 20K May 9 22:15 ocp.php -rw-r--r-- 1 www www 19 May 9 22:15 phpinfo.php drwxr-xr-x 15 www www 4.0K May 10 16:48 phpMyAdmin -rw-r--r-- 1 root root 3.6G May 23 21:01 www.crifan.com_allFiles_20190509.7z -rw-r--r-- 1 www www 568K May 9 22:15 xprober.php
再继续开始上传:
希望上传完成后的文件没有问题
用:
7za x book.crifan.com_allFiles_20190510.7z
解压完毕,再去访问:
某个Gitbook地址:
https://book.crifan.com/books/ic_chip_industry_chain_summary/website/
都可以了。
剩下就是等待
上传完毕后去解压
先去导入mysql数据库
crifan_wp_db
想要导入mysql,发现:
200多MB,上传会很慢
最好上传到upload文件夹:
所以去上传:
等上传完毕后,刷新PhpMyAdmin页面,再去上传:
点击执行:
再去新建用户:
但是通过之前wp-config.php中看到,用的是mysql的root用户,则此处已有mysql的root用户,所以无需新建额外数据库的用户了,就用root就好。
等www.crifan.com的文件上传完毕
7za x 去解压
再去修改wp-config.php中的mysql配置
应该就可以了。
然后上传完毕后,去解压缩到对应路径
[root@crifan www.crifan.com]# pwd /data/wwwroot/www.crifan.com [root@crifan www.crifan.com]# 7za x www.crifan.com_allFiles_20190509.7z
7-Zip (a) [64] 16.02 : Copyright (c) 1999-2016 Igor Pavlov : 2016-05-21
p7zip Version 16.02 (locale=en_US.UTF-8,Utf16=on,HugeFiles=on,64 bits,2 CPUs Virtual CPU 82d9ed4018dd (50654),ASM,AES-NI)
Scanning the drive for archives:
1 file, 11698810070 bytes (11 GiB)
Extracting archive: www.crifan.com_allFiles_20190509.7z
—
Path = www.crifan.com_allFiles_20190509.7z
Type = 7z
Physical Size = 11698810070
Headers Size = 3384746
Method = LZMA2:24 BCJ
Solid = +
Blocks = 8
Everything is Ok
Folders: 42318
Files: 186694
Size: 14478202521
Compressed: 11698810070
然后去编辑:
wp-config.php
中的DB_PASSWORD
然后刷新页面就可以访问了:
后来也可以登录:
目前看起来是:搬家完成了。
不过发现有别的问题:
所以去确认目录所在位置的权限
[root@crifan wwwroot]# ll www.crifan.com/ total 1992 -rwxr-xr-x 1 root root 613 Jun 14 2017 400.shtml ...
所以都是root权限,去改为www即可:
[root@crifan wwwroot]# chown -R www:www www.crifan.com/ [root@crifan wwwroot]# ll www.crifan.com/ total 1992 -rwxr-xr-x 1 www www 613 Jun 14 2017 400.shtml ... [root@crifan wwwroot]# ll www.crifan.com/wp-content/ total 48 -rw-r--r-- 1 www www 1027 Jun 14 2017 advanced-cache.php ...
再去刷新页面就解决问题了。
另外,再去更新插件,如果没问题,则说明目录可以写入了。
没问题,说明目录写入权限OK了。
转载请注明:在路上 » 【已解决】恢复crifan.com的WordPress到Vultr的CentOS7的OneinStack中